Is obesity a failure of willpower — or a chronic disease? In this episode of *Overheard in the Emergency Room*, Emergency Physician Dr. Adrian Cois explains the science of obesity using real emergency department cases, clinical guidelines, and the latest research. You’ll learn: • Why body weight is biologically regulated by the brain • How hormones like leptin, ghrelin, insulin, and cortisol influence weight • Why the body fights back against weight loss • The evidence behind GLP‑1 medications like semaglutide and tirzepatide • What bariatric surgery research shows about long‑term survival • How weight stigma in healthcare worsens outcomes • How to spot misinformation from wellness influencers This episode walks through the evidence behind modern obesity treatment using a two‑tier framework: Tier 1: Lifestyle interventions (nutrition, exercise, sleep, stress regulation) Tier 2: Pharmacotherapy and bariatric surgery We also review landmark trials including: STEP‑1 (Semaglutide) SURMOUNT‑1 (Tirzepatide) Swedish Obese Subjects Study (Bariatric surgery) Obesity is not a character flaw. It is a complex neurohormonal disease influenced by genetics, environment, and biology. Understanding the science is the first step toward treating it.
